深入探索,什么是渗透编程?

2025-05-24 AI文章 阅读 1

在信息时代,网络安全已成为一项至关重要的任务,为了保障系统的安全运行,渗透测试(Penetration Testing)成为了检验和提升系统安全性的重要手段,渗透编程作为渗透测试的一种重要方式,不仅能够帮助我们发现并修复潜在的安全漏洞,还能有效地评估目标系统的安全状态。

渗透编程的定义与原理

渗透编程是一种通过模拟攻击者行为来验证目标系统安全性的方法,它利用了计算机科学中的逆向工程技术和软件漏洞挖掘技术,渗透编程的目标不仅仅是找出系统中可能存在的安全问题,更重要的是了解这些安全问题的存在方式和影响范围,从而为后续的安全加固工作提供宝贵的依据。

渗透编程通常采用以下步骤进行:

  1. 扫描与分析:首先对目标系统进行全面的网络扫描,识别出关键的服务端口和开放的通信协议。
  2. 漏洞研究:深入研究已知的安全漏洞,包括缓冲区溢出、SQL注入、跨站脚本等常见类型。
  3. 仿真攻击:根据漏洞特点,使用工具或手工模拟实际攻击过程,尝试利用这些漏洞进行渗透操作。
  4. 报告编写:详细记录所有发现的安全问题,并提出相应的修复建议和补丁方案。

渗透编程的应用场景

渗透编程广泛应用于各个行业,特别是在金融、政府、互联网等领域,在银行系统中,渗透编程可以帮助检测信用卡交易数据的泄露;在大型企业信息系统中,它可以揭示内部数据库被非法访问的风险;在电商平台,渗透编程则能防止恶意用户篡改商品价格、伪造订单等问题。

渗透编程还可以用于培训目的,让安全团队成员熟悉各种攻击手法,提高他们的应急处理能力。

渗透编程的挑战与注意事项

尽管渗透编程具有很多优势,但也存在一些挑战和需要注意的问题:

  1. 伦理与法律风险:渗透测试过程中可能会触及到个人隐私和敏感数据,因此需要确保测试活动遵守相关法律法规。
  2. 资源限制:渗透编程要求具备一定的编程技能和丰富的经验,对于不具备专业背景的人来说,这是一项不小的挑战。
  3. 持续性改进:随着技术的发展和新的安全威胁出现,渗透测试也需要不断更新和优化,以应对日益复杂的攻击环境。

渗透编程作为一种有效的网络安全手段,不仅能够在实战中发挥重要作用,而且也在教育和培训方面扮演着不可或缺的角色,随着技术的进步和安全意识的增强,渗透编程将会越来越受到重视,成为保障网络安全的重要力量。

相关推荐

  • 百度网盘共享资料下载指南

    在当今信息爆炸的时代,我们每天都会接触到大量的文档、图片和视频,如何高效地管理这些文件,并方便地进行分享与下载成为了许多人的难题,今天我们就来聊聊如何通过百度网盘实现共享资料的下载。 注册百度网盘账号 你需要在电脑或手机上安装并登录百度网盘官方软件,如果你还没有账号...

    0AI文章2025-05-24
  • 如何解决网站安全性问题,全面防护指南

    在互联网的飞速发展中,网络安全已成为企业、个人乃至整个社会所面临的最严峻挑战之一,随着数据泄露事件频发、恶意软件攻击日益增多,网站的安全性成为决定其稳定运营的关键因素,本文将深入探讨如何识别和解决网站存在的各种安全隐患,并提供实用的解决方案。 安全基础建设不足 许多...

    0AI文章2025-05-24
  • 构建安全防线,定期进行网络安全日常检查与记录

    在数字时代,网络安全已经成为企业运营中不可或缺的一部分,随着信息技术的快速发展和数字化转型的深入,企业面临着前所未有的网络安全挑战,为了有效防范这些风险并及时发现潜在漏洞,建立一套完善的网络安全日常检查台账至关重要。 网络安全日常检查的重要性 预防为主:通过定期...

    0AI文章2025-05-24
  • 成都精位科技有限公司,创新引领未来,科技赋能发展

    在当今快速发展的数字时代,科技企业已经成为推动社会进步的重要力量,成都精位科技有限公司以其独特的技术优势和卓越的创新能力,在众多行业中脱颖而出,本文将详细介绍这家公司的背景、核心业务及未来发展愿景。 公司简介 成都精位科技有限公司成立于2016年,总部位于中国西南重...

    0AI文章2025-05-24
  • 新疆定制网站厂家的崛起与机遇

    在数字时代的大潮中,每一个行业都在寻求创新和转型,对于位于中国西部的美丽之地——传统的工业基础已经不再能满足现代企业和个人的需求,为了抓住互联网发展的大好时机,许多企业开始寻求通过定制化网站建设来提升自身竞争力,本文将深入探讨新疆定制网站厂家的发展现状、面临的挑战以及未...

    0AI文章2025-05-24
  • CentOS服务器监控软件的选用与优化

    在云计算和虚拟化技术飞速发展的今天,服务器管理变得越来越重要,为了确保服务器的稳定运行,我们需要对服务器进行有效的监控和管理,CentOS作为主流的操作系统之一,其自带的监控工具虽然功能强大,但可能无法满足所有用户的需求,选择合适的监控软件显得尤为重要。 监控工具的重...

    0AI文章2025-05-24
  • 面向未来的教育变革,探索国家教育部网站的无限潜力

    在数字化时代的大潮中,教育正经历着前所未有的变革,国家教育部网站作为我国教育政策和信息的重要发布平台,不仅承载了国家对教育发展的规划与指导,还成为广大师生、家长了解最新教育动态、获取教育资源的重要窗口。 信息透明化与公开性 国家教育部网站提供了全面、准确的教育政策法...

    0AI文章2025-05-24
  • ireport中JRXML与JSPEP错误的解决之道

    在使用IBM iReport进行报表设计和生成的过程中,有时会遇到一个问题——在保存报表文件时,只会包含JRXML格式的数据源代码,而没有JSPEP(Java Server Pages)中的HTML、CSS和JavaScript代码,本文将详细探讨这个问题的原因及解决方...

    0AI文章2025-05-24
  • 网络安全的漏洞问题及其应对策略

    在当今数字化时代,网络安全已经成为全球性的问题,无论是个人用户还是企业组织,都面临着来自网络攻击、数据泄露和恶意软件等多方面的威胁。“漏洞”作为网络攻击的一种常见手段,更是给网络安全带来了巨大的挑战,本文将探讨网络漏洞的概念、其重要性和影响,并提出一些有效的应对策略。...

    0AI文章2025-05-24
  • 虚拟机上网是否会追踪?

    在数字时代,网络安全已成为每个人都无法忽视的话题,随着云计算和虚拟化技术的发展,越来越多的人选择使用虚拟机来提高工作效率或进行远程办公,这一便利的背后也伴随着对个人隐私的担忧,本文将探讨虚拟机上网是否会被追踪,并分析可能存在的风险。 虚拟机的工作原理 虚拟机是一种模...

    0AI文章2025-05-24